CYS2

Gene
cys2
Protein
Serine O-succinyltransferase
Organism
Schizosaccharomyces pombe (strain 972 / ATCC 24843)
Length
504 amino acids
Function
Transfers a succinyl group from succinyl-CoA to L-serine, forming succinyl-L-serine. Has also weak serine acetyl transferase activity and homoserine succinyl transferase activity.
Similarity
Belongs to the AB hydrolase superfamily. MetX family.
Mass
56.363 kDa

Gene
CYS2
Protein
Cysteine proteinase 2
Organism
Leishmania pifanoi
Length
444 amino acids
Function
The cysteine proteinases have a potential role in host-parasite interaction and virulence.
Similarity
Belongs to the peptidase C1 family.
Mass
47.857 kDa

Gene
CYS2
Protein
Cysteine proteinase inhibitor 2
Organism
Arabidopsis thaliana
Length
147 amino acids
Function
Specific inhibitor of cysteine proteinases. Probably involved in the regulation of endogenous processes and in defense against pests and pathogens (By similarity).
Similarity
Belongs to the cystatin family. Phytocystatin subfamily.
Mass
16.09 kDa
